5 Qualities That People Are Looking For In Every Sash Windows Repair And Servicing Sash Windows Repair and Servicing: A Comprehensive GuideSash windows are an architectural feature commonly discovered in timeless homes, particularly in the UK. These windows are characterized by their movable sashes, which slide vertically. While they include significant character and historical worth to a property, keeping and repairing sash windows is crucial to guarantee their performance and aesthetic appeal. Routine servicing can assist avoid expensive repairs down the line and extend the life of the windows.In this post, we will explore the importance of sash window repair and servicing, common concerns dealt with, effective repair methods, and tips for prolonging the life of your sash windows. Additionally, we will deal with often asked questions (FAQs) to more guide house owners.Why Should You Repair and Service Sash Windows?Maintaining sash windows is essential for numerous reasons:Preservation of Aesthetic Appeal: Sash windows contribute substantially to a structure's character. Regular maintenance guarantees they remain appealing and do not detract from the residential or commercial property's worth.Historical Integrity: Many sash windows are original to historical homes. Maintaining them is crucial for keeping the building's historic significance.Energy Efficiency: Properly operating sash windows can enhance your home's energy effectiveness. Repairs assist seal spaces that may trigger drafts.Prevention of Further Damage: Early intervention in repair can avoid small concerns from intensifying into pricey repairs.Increased Property Value: Well-maintained sash windows boost curb appeal and boost home value, particularly in markets that favor historic homes.Common Issues with Sash WindowsSash windows can face various issues over time, some of which include:IssueDescriptionDraftsSpaces and scrubby seals can result in air leaks.Sticking SashesPaint accumulation or distorted wood can trigger sashes to stick.Rotted WoodGradually, wood may rot due to wetness.Broken CordsSash windows depend on cords for sliding movement.Broken GlassAge and wear can result in cracks in the window panes.Deteriorated PuttySealant around glass panes may start to break down.Efficient Repair TechniquesWhen it pertains to fixing sash windows, numerous strategies can be utilized:Draft Proofing: To fight drafts, set up weatherstripping or sealant. This can decrease energy loss and enhance convenience.Sash Restoration: If a sash is sticking, look for paint or debris buildup. Thoroughly get rid of any obstructions utilizing a putty knife and sandpaper.Wood Treatment: For decayed wood, examine the degree of the damage. Small rot can often be treated with wood hardeners or fillers, but for serious damage, a complete replacement may be essential.Cord Replacement: Replace broken cables by getting rid of the sash and thoroughly relaxing the old cable. Set up brand-new cords, ensuring they are appropriately weighted.Glass Replacement: In cases of cracked glass, you might need to replace the entire pane. Thoroughly get rid of the old glass, clean the frame, and set up new glass in addition to fresh putty.Repainting and Finishing: Regularly repainting your sash windows will not just improve their look however likewise secure them from the elements. Make sure that you use top quality, weather-resistant paint for longevity.Tips for Prolonging the Life of Your Sash WindowsTo keep your sash windows in leading condition for years to come, think about the following recommendations:Regular Inspections: Check your windows at least when a year for any indications of damage or wear.Trigger Repairs: Address small concerns promptly before they become larger issues.Weatherproofing: Regularly inspect seals and weatherstripping, particularly before extreme weather seasons.Secure from Moisture: Ensure correct drain around your home and inspect for any leakages that could contribute to wood rot.Professional Servicing: If you're unpredictable about any repairs, working with a professional sash window expert can save you time and make sure high-quality outcomes.Often Asked Questions (FAQs)1. Can I repair sash windows myself?Numerous minor repairs, such as repainting or altering cables, can be done by property owners. However, comprehensive repairs, particularly including structural problems or glass replacement, may be best left to professionals.3. How can I tell if my sash windows require changing?Signs that sash windows may require replacement consist of significant wood rot, extreme damage to the sash or frame, and failure to run the window effectively even after repairs.4. What type of paint should I use for sash windows?A premium, weather-resistant exterior paint is recommended for safeguarding sash windows from the aspects.5. How can I enhance energy effectiveness with sash windows?Improving energy performance can be accomplished by attending to drafts through weatherproofing, keeping seals, and guaranteeing good fitting of sashes.Sash window repair and servicing are vital for preserving the beauty and performance of these charming architectural functions. Regular inspections, timely repairs, and preventive steps can extend the life of sash windows while maintaining their historic stability. House owners who invest time and care into their sash windows not only boost their property's value but likewise add to the conservation of historic architecture. Whether tackling minor repairs or seeking professional help, a well-kept sash window will continue to be a source of pride for generations to come.
